use crate::config::{ImapConfig, MailConfig, SpecialUseKind};
use crate::error::{AppError, Result};
use crate::imap_client::{ImapClientSession, MailboxInfo, MoveOutcome};
use crate::types::RemoteLocation;
use serde_json::Value;
use std::cell::RefCell;

/// Remote mail side effects used by push/pull code.
///
/// Workspace code depends on this trait so retry/state-machine tests can use a
/// fake provider without reaching IMAP or SMTP.
pub trait MailRemote {
    fn list_mailboxes(&self) -> Result<Value>;
    fn action_mailbox_folder(&self, mailbox_id: &str) -> Result<String>;
    fn append_message(&self, folder: &str, raw_eml: &[u8], draft: bool) -> Result<()>;
    fn move_message(
        &self,
        source_folder: &str,
        uid: u64,
        target_folder: &str,
        rfc822_message_id: Option<&str>,
    ) -> Result<MoveOutcome>;
    fn add_flags(&self, source_folder: &str, uid: u64, flags: &[String]) -> Result<()>;
    fn send_raw_message(
        &self,
        envelope_from: &str,
        envelope_to: &[String],
        raw: &[u8],
    ) -> Result<()>;
    fn find_by_message_id(
        &self,
        _folder: &str,
        _rfc822_message_id: &str,
    ) -> Result<Option<RemoteLocation>> {
        Err(AppError::new(
            "remote_operation_unsupported",
            "find_by_message_id is not supported by this provider",
        ))
    }
}

pub struct ImapSmtpRemote<'a> {
    config: &'a MailConfig,
    imap: Option<ImapConfig>,
    session: RefCell<Option<ImapClientSession>>,
    mailboxes: RefCell<Option<Vec<MailboxInfo>>>,
}

impl<'a> ImapSmtpRemote<'a> {
    pub fn new(config: &'a MailConfig) -> Self {
        Self {
            config,
            imap: None,
            session: RefCell::new(None),
            mailboxes: RefCell::new(None),
        }
    }

    fn imap(&self) -> Result<ImapConfig> {
        if let Some(imap) = &self.imap {
            return Ok(imap.clone());
        }
        self.config.require_imap()
    }

    fn with_session<T>(
        &self,
        operation: impl FnOnce(&mut ImapClientSession) -> Result<T>,
    ) -> Result<T> {
        if self.session.borrow().is_none() {
            let imap = self.imap()?;
            *self.session.borrow_mut() = Some(ImapClientSession::connect(&imap)?);
        }
        let mut session = self.session.borrow_mut();
        let Some(session) = session.as_mut() else {
            return Err(AppError::new(
                "imap_session_missing",
                "IMAP session was not initialized",
            ));
        };
        operation(session)
    }

    fn cached_mailboxes(&self) -> Result<Vec<MailboxInfo>> {
        if let Some(mailboxes) = self.mailboxes.borrow().clone() {
            return Ok(mailboxes);
        }
        let mailboxes = self.with_session(|session| session.list_mailboxes())?;
        *self.mailboxes.borrow_mut() = Some(mailboxes.clone());
        Ok(mailboxes)
    }
}
